Instalare Apache, PHP si MySQL pe Fedora Core

In randurile de mai jos va prezint pasii pentru instalarea componentelor necesare pentru gazduirea unui site dinamic care foloseste php si baze de date MySQL. Pentru a rezolva probleme legate de dependinte si pachete aditionale folosim yum. In primul rand trebuie sa instalam Apache (httpd), PHP, MySQL (client si server) si componenta care sa permita comunicatia intre php si mysql: yum -y install httpd php mysql mysql-server php-mysql Urmeaza configurarea acestor servicii noi instalate pentru a porni odata cu bootarea sistemului: /sbin/chkconfig httpd on /sbin/chkconfig mysqld on Putem sa le pornim manual cu urmatoarele comenzi pentru a nu restarta acum…

MySQL – schimbarea parolei uitate pentru root

In cazul in care nu ne mai amintim parola pentru userul root cu care sa ne conectam la serverul mysql care ruleaza pe localhost, puteam sa punem o noua parola urmand pasii de mai jos. 1. Se opreste serverul de mysql: /usr/local/etc/rc.d/mysql-server.sh stop 2. Se porneste serverul de mysql cu optiunea –skip-grant-tables /usr/local/bin/safe_mysqld –skip-grant-tables & 3. Ne conectam la serverul mysql: /usr/local/bin/mysql 4. Folosim baza de date mysql use mysql; 5. Setam noua parola pentru userul root@localhost: update user set password = password(‘…….’) where user = ‘root’ and host=’localhost’; 6. Oprim serverul mysql cu comanda: mysqladmin -u root -p shutdown…

Squid – acces pe baza de utilizator si parola

Pentru a realiza o autentificare pe baza de utilizator si parola pentru proxy-ul vostru, puteti folosi programul de mai jos. Datele de autentificare sunt tinute intr-o baza de date mysql. Programul este realizat in C. Tot ce trebuie sa modificati este hostul la care se conecteaza (cel pe care ruleaza serverul de mysql), numele bazei de date, userul si parola pentru conectare la baza de date. Userul respectiv trebuie sa aiba cel putin drept de select in tabelul respectiv. Inainte de a utiliza programul trebuie sa va creati baza de date si/sau tabelul respectiv in aceasta. 1. Creati baza de…

Logare mesaje server DHCP în baza de date MySQL

Pentru serviciul DHCP folosesc în freeBSD portul isc-dhcpd-server. În mod implicit, fără nici o configurare mesajele sunt scrise în fișierul /var/log/messages. Folosind syslog-ul nativ cu care vine sistemul de operare putem să îl configurăm ca mesajele să fie scrise se exemplu în fișierul /var/log/dhcpd.log, în 4 pași ușori: ađaugăm în fîșierul de configurare /etc/syslog.conf liniile: !dhcpd *.*                                             /var/log/dhcpd.log creem pe disc fișierul /var/log/dhcpd.log și îi dăm drepturile necesare (de exemplu 777): touch /var/log/dhcpd.log chmod 777 /var/log/dhcpd.log restartăm serviciul syslog: /etc/rc.d/syslogd restart restartăm serviciul dhcp: /usr/local/etc/rc.d/isc-dhcpd restart În acest moment toate mesajele generate de către serviciul dhcp sunt scrise în fișierul…